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Prius

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

Toyota Prius is clearly cheaper – starting at 39,400 £ , while the Genesis GV80 costs 59,400 £ . That’s a price difference of around 19,962 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Toyota Prius uses 0.5 L/100km and is considerably more efficient than the Genesis GV80 with 8.8 L/100km. The difference is about 8.3 L/100km.

GV80

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Genesis GV80 offers clearly more power – delivering 304 HP compared to 223 HP. That’s roughly 81 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Toyota Prius is only slightly quicker – completing the sprint in 6.8 s, while the Genesis GV80 takes 6.9 s. That’s about 0.1 s quicker.

Looking at top speed, the Genesis GV80 is markedly faster – reaching 237 km/h, while the Toyota Prius tops out at 177 km/h. The difference is around 60 km/h.

Prius

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Seats: Genesis GV80 offers more seats – 7 vs 5.

In terms of curb weight, Toyota Prius is visibly lighter – 1,620 kg compared to 2,155 kg. The difference is around 535 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Genesis GV80 offers substantially more boot space – 735 L compared to 284 L. That’s a difference of about 451 L.

When it comes to payload, the Genesis GV80 carries considerably more – 690 kg compared to 375 kg. That’s a difference of about 315 kg.
